CocoaTweet
src
cocoatweet
api
media
media.h
Go to the documentation of this file.
1
#ifndef COCOATWEET_API_MEDIA_MEDIA_H_
2
#define COCOATWEET_API_MEDIA_MEDIA_H_
3
4
#include "
cocoatweet/api/interface/groupInterface.h
"
5
#include "
cocoatweet/oauth/oauth.h
"
6
#include <
cocoatweet/api/model/mediaStore.h
>
7
#include <
cocoatweet/api/media/upload.h
>
8
#include <vector>
9
10
namespace
CocoaTweet::API::Medias
{
11
13
class
Media
:
public
groupInterface
{
14
public
:
16
Media
() =
default
;
17
20
Media
(std::shared_ptr<CocoaTweet::OAuth::OAuth1> _oauth);
21
22
CocoaTweet::API::Model::MediaStore
Upload
(
const
std::string& _file)
const
;
23
24
private
:
25
};
26
}
// namespace CocoaTweet::API::Medias
27
28
#endif
CocoaTweet::API::Medias::Media::Upload
CocoaTweet::API::Model::MediaStore Upload(const std::string &_file) const
Definition:
media.cc:8
groupInterface.h
CocoaTweet::API::Model::MediaStore
data class for tweet object
Definition:
mediaStore.h:9
CocoaTweet::API::Medias::Media::Media
Media()=default
primary constructor to allow for create NON-INITIALIZED object
CocoaTweet::API::groupInterface
Definition:
groupInterface.h:8
CocoaTweet::API::Medias
Definition:
media.cc:3
upload.h
mediaStore.h
oauth.h
CocoaTweet::API::Medias::Media
Entory point for statuses/*.
Definition:
media.h:13
Generated by
1.8.17